Where should the city build sidewalks and trails to lower the risk of accidents and encourage walking? What areas should be preserved as green infrastructure? How far do residents have to walk or drive to reach a public park?\r\n\r\nThese are the types of questions that urban planners from around the world ask daily. And the answers are out there, thanks to the increasing availability of open and proprietary data and the growing use of geodesign technologies, such as GIS software, that make sense of the data.\r\n\r\nAnalyzing and visualizing data on maps\u2014including in high-resolution 3D city models\u2014powers smart planning processes. That's where geodesign comes in.\r\n\r\nGeodesign combines the art of design with the science of geography in the planning process. Stakeholders provide input, and geodesign practitioners then use creative design techniques, rigorous methodologies, and spatial analysis and mapping to find the most suitable sites for housing developments, parks, office space, transit, and renewable energy projects.\r\n\r\nAll government organizations, from small municipalities to major cities, face vexing planning issues that often revolve around questions of where and how to grow while maintaining the unique character of the community. Edmondson, a planner-economist for the San Francisco Planning Department, said that as the city of San Francisco studies options of how to grow, it is beginning to use 3D GIS technology.\r\n\r\nHe showed the summit audience how city planning staff and an Esri team used 3D GIS tools to analyze and visualize data pertaining to height control of buildings, housing and jobs capacity, housing and growth, and transit access to housing and jobs.\r\n\r\nEdmondson said that the city has typically used tools such as 2D maps, Microsoft Excel tables, and charts to communicate planning scenarios. However, the 3D tools and techniques used for the demonstration project provided a \"better visual explanation\" of the data, he said.\r\n\r\n\"People get it quickly,\" Edmondson added.\r\n\r\nIn Colorado, work is currently under way on updating the Boulder Valley Comprehensive Plan, a long-range planning guide for Boulder, a community with a population of 107,000 people and 100,000 jobs. That means there's a large commuter workforce, and a need for more affordable housing\u2014an issue that the city's planners are studying and creating a strategy for to address. The city's comprehensive planning manager, Lesli Kunkle Ellis, told the audience that the city is expected to continue to rapidly grow during the next four or five years.\r\n\r\nTo study and communicate data and issues related to land use, the City of Boulder has used Esri technology including\u00a0<a href=\"http:\/\/www.esri.com\/software\/cityengine\">Esri CityEngine<\/a>\u00a03D modeling software and Esri Story Maps, such as the Esri Story Map Series app\u00a0<a href=\"http:\/\/boulder.maps.arcgis.com\/apps\/MapSeries\/index.html?appid=5eeea9813b06499e94912d021e1a596a\">Boulder Valley Comprehensive Plan Story Maps<\/a>. The story maps show, for example, how much land in the City of Boulder is currently residential (38 percent), commercial and mixed use (8 percent), parks and open space\/mountain parks (29 percent), publicly owned (14 percent), and land that is uncategorized (1 percent)."},{"acf_fc_layout":"image","image":59512,"image_position":"right","orientation":"horizontal","hyperlink":""},{"acf_fc_layout":"content","content":"The Boulder Valley Comprehensive Plan Story Maps app includes 3D maps of subcommunities with layers that, when turned on, show wetland areas, bike lanes and pedestrian trails, sidewalks, transit routes, parks and open space, zoning districts, and capital improvement projects.\r\n\r\nEllis said that Boulder residents are very interested and engaged in the planning process. It shows the results of an analysis done to identify food deserts, which are areas of a community that lack easy access to healthy foods such as fruits and vegetables.\r\n\r\nThe\u00a0<a href=\"https:\/\/www.planning.org\/\">American Planning Association<\/a>\u00a0(APA) funded a Kenton County PLAN4Health Coalition project to conduct the analysis and support a program that's bringing more healthy foods into corner grocery stores and educating people about nutritious foods.\r\n\r\nBrush and Randall said that one program participant was Kimmy's Korner, a neighborhood grocery store in Covington, Kentucky. The store owner added apples, oranges, yogurt, fresh vegetables, and sweet potatoes to his shelves. To support Kimmy's Korner, money was provided for refrigeration equipment such as a freezer and a deli case."},{"acf_fc_layout":"image","image":59552,"image_position":"right","orientation":"horizontal","hyperlink":""},{"acf_fc_layout":"content","content":"\"The owner, Mark, wanted to help kids eat healthier,\" Randall said.\r\n<h3>Learning Technology, Planning Communities, Telling Stories<\/h3>\r\nThe Kenton County PLAN4Health project and story map serve as a good example of what James M.
